Sources Sought Announcement: This is a SOURCES SOUGHT ANNOUNCEMENT ONLY , it is neither a solicitation announcement nor a request for proposals or quotes and does not obligate the Government to award a contract. Requests for a solicitation will not receive a response. Responses to this sources-sought must be in writing. The purpose of this sources sought announcement is for market research to make appropriate acquisition decisions and to gain knowledge of potential sources capable of providing the services described below. Documentation of technical expertise must be presented in sufficient detail for the Government to determine that your company possesses the necessary functional area expertise and experience to compete for this acquisition. Responses to this notice shall include the Unique Entity ID number (f) Cage Code (g) Tax ID Number (h) Type of business, e.g. small or other, as appropriate and (i) must provide a capability statement that addresses the organization s qualifications and ability to perform as a contractor for the work described below in italics.
The Central Texas VA Healthcare System (CTVAHCS) located at 1901 Veterans Memorial Drive, Temple, TX, 76504, building 58 is seeking a qualified contractor who can fulfill a requirement to provide labor, materials and equipment for the services
required to conduct Heater Install. No Government equipment will be used by the Contractor.

Requirements

The contractor shall be responsible for providing labor, materials and equipment for the services
required to conduct Heater Install Temple Boiler Plant for building 58 @ Temple VA. Work performed will be done at the Central Texas Veterans Health Care Facility in Temple at 1901 Veterans Memorial Drive, Temple, Texas 76504, building 58. After all work is completed, the contractor will have a walkthrough with the Government representative or VA COR to ensure all work is completed and ready to receive payment.

The Government will provide access to the location. It is the sole responsibility of the Contractor to meet the requirements of this project without any other assistance from the Government.

The Contractor shall contact the VA COR 5 days ahead of starting work to allow for coordination. The Contractor shall protect all government property from damage.
The contractor shall provide all skilled personnel, services, vehicles, transportation, tools, equipment, materials, supplies, facility supervision, administration supervision and any other item(s) necessary to perform and accomplish this service excluding (6) 208v electric heaters. The contractor shall be familiar with all the terms, conditions, and requirement herein contained. A pre site visit will be coordinated for contractors bidding and all must be present to verify measurements and investigate site conditions prior to submitting proposal. All work must comply with federal, state, and local regulations.

The Contractor shall obtain all required permits, certifications, and inspections.

Contractor and all associated subcontractor employees shall comply with applicable facility and local security policies and procedures. Contractor shall provide names of Contractor and Subcontractor
employees to the COR or Government representative. VA will issue contractor badge/pass to contractor and subcontractor employees, as applicable. Employee list shall include name, title, qualifications and responsibilities like hazardous materials, PPE, fire safety penetrations, material disposal, lock-out/tagout, etc.

The Contractor shall provide one (1) year performance agreement labor and material in addition to the manufacturer s warranty. The warranty period shall begin on the date of project acceptance and shall continue for the full product warranty period.

Note: The Contractor shall field verify all existing conditions, measurements and working space to install, remove or fabricate any requirements for this project. The new system must fit into existing footprint.

Note: The Contractor shall provide a written Method of Procedure (MOP) for all outages 5 days prior to starting work.

Note: This project shall be performed during normal business hours, 8am-4pm M-F.

Note: The Contractor shall provide Startup/Set up services. Performance Period: 90 days from Notice to Proceed Project Requirements:
The Contractor shall provide all labor, supervision, material, and equipment, excluding (6) 208v electric heaters, for The Building 58 Heater Install at the Temple Boiler Plant.
The Contractor shall install but not limited to, conduit, electrical wiring, breakers, switches, thermostats, hanging materials. Etc.
The Contractor shall Install VA provided 208v electric heaters for comfort.

The Contractor shall clean work site and discard all trash and debris daily.

The Contractor shall not impede with daily boiler plant operations.
